Prospero Teaching is seeking a passionate Head of Year to join a community school in Manchester. This full-time role involves leading a team of tutors, ensuring high-quality pastoral care, and supporting student wellbeing.

Candidates must have the right to work in the UK, an enhanced DBS, and strong leadership skills. The role starts in June 2026 and is focused on uplifting student achievement, attendance, and behaviour. Competitive pay of £140/day is offered.

How to prepare for a job interview at Prospero Teaching

✨Know Your Pastoral Care

Make sure you understand the key aspects of pastoral care and how it impacts student success. Be ready to discuss your previous experiences in supporting students' wellbeing and how you can implement effective strategies in this role.

✨Showcase Leadership Skills

Prepare examples that highlight your leadership abilities, especially in a school setting. Think about times when you've successfully led a team or improved student outcomes, and be ready to share these stories during the interview.

✨Understand the Community

Research the school and its community in Manchester. Familiarise yourself with their values, challenges, and successes. This will help you tailor your responses and show that you're genuinely interested in contributing to their environment.

✨Prepare Questions

Have a list of thoughtful questions ready to ask the interviewers. This could include inquiries about their approach to student behaviour management or how they measure success in pastoral care. It shows your enthusiasm and helps you gauge if the school is the right fit for you.
